[Technological properties of cow milk in the conditions of laser irradiation of udder]
2006
Malashko, D.V.(The National Academy of Sciences, Minsk (Belarus). Institute of Animal Production, Zhodino)
Research results of application of cold laser irradiation of udder of cows sick with mastitis and evaluation of the technological properties of milk after laser therapy were presented. Daily application of cold laser irradiation in course of 3,5-4 days to lactating cows with the subclinical mastitis provided 100% recovery of animals. In 2-3 days after cold laser irradiation application the quantity of the somatic cells in milk in case of the subclinical mastitis lowered on 23-28,5%, in case of catarrhal mastitis – on 35-41%. In 5 days after cold laser irradiation treatment in case of the subclinical mastitis the quantity of the somatic cells was 270-500 thousand that proved the normalization of udder functional activity. In dry and colostric periods the quantity of leucocytes was heightened and corresponded to the same indices of the lactating cows sick with subclinical mastitis. Beestings of cows sick with mastitis had the titratabic acidity that was 2 times lower than the beestings of healthy cows (26 deg T against, 54 deg T). Realized biochemical studies of blood after cold laser irradiation showed that after the therapeutic manipulations the content of alpha globulins increased on 12,4%, beta-globulins – on 8,6% and gamma globulins – on 18,2%. bactericidal activity of blood serum increased on 45,7% in comparison with he control group of cows treated with cobactan
